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"Prime mover load control on multi-speed generator set." This invention provides a generator set that operates at multiple frequencies, including a first and a second frequency. The system includes a prime mover that can operate at two different speeds, allowing for effective load management. The genset controller plays a crucial role by monitoring the prime mover load parameter to prevent overload or stall situations. When necessary, it reduces the speed of the prime mover to maintain optimal performance.

Another notable patent is "Methods and systems to detect an operation condition of a compressor." This invention focuses on real-time detection of compressor operation conditions within a transport refrigeration unit (TRU). By monitoring various parameters such as horsepower, torque, exhaust temperature, and fuel consumption, the system can identify fluctuations that indicate the operational status of the compressor. This allows for timely adjustments to ensure efficient operation.
